Skip to content

API > @blocksuite/block-std > BlockStdProvider

Class: BlockStdProvider ​

Constructors ​

constructor ​

new BlockStdProvider(options): BlockStdProvider

Parameters ​

ParameterType
optionsBlockStdProviderOptions

Returns ​

BlockStdProvider

Defined In ​

block-std/src/provider/block-std-provider.ts:27

Properties ​

clipboard ​

readonly clipboard: Clipboard

Defined In ​

block-std/src/provider/block-std-provider.ts:25


command ​

readonly command: CommandManager

Defined In ​

block-std/src/provider/block-std-provider.ts:21


event ​

readonly event: UIEventDispatcher

Defined In ​

block-std/src/provider/block-std-provider.ts:19


page ​

readonly page: Page

Defined In ​

block-std/src/provider/block-std-provider.ts:17


root ​

readonly root: HTMLElement

Defined In ​

block-std/src/provider/block-std-provider.ts:22


selection ​

readonly selection: SelectionManager

Defined In ​

block-std/src/provider/block-std-provider.ts:20


spec ​

readonly spec: SpecStore

Defined In ​

block-std/src/provider/block-std-provider.ts:23


view ​

readonly view: ViewStore

Defined In ​

block-std/src/provider/block-std-provider.ts:24


workspace ​

readonly workspace: Workspace

Defined In ​

block-std/src/provider/block-std-provider.ts:18

Methods ​

mount ​

mount(): void

Returns ​

void

Defined In ​

block-std/src/provider/block-std-provider.ts:39


unmount ​

unmount(): void

Returns ​

void

Defined In ​

block-std/src/provider/block-std-provider.ts:45